Job description

The Lending Finance team is a finance business partner and controller to the Lending desks at Investec. The team covers Direct Lending, Fund Solutions, Energy & Infrastructure, Aviation, Real Estate and Private Banking Clients. What will I be doing? This is a high impact, front office aligned finance role, offering exceptional exposure to senior stakeholders, complex investment structures and a strong lending business. This role is a rare blend of financial control and business partnering with direct exposure to live investments and deal driven decision making. The successful candidate will be both a rigorous financial controller and a trusted business partner helping shape performance and decision making across Principal Investments and Direct Lending. Financial Control and reporting:

Financial Control and Reporting
  • Own end to end financial control for Principal Investments & Direct Lending desks including:
    • Monthly, Quarterly and Annual close processes
    • Balance sheet substantiation and P&L integrity
    • Review of complex accounting treatments (including fair value movements, impairments and investment valuations)
  • Ensure high quality, timely and accurate financial reporting in line with IFRS, Group Accounting policies and regulatory standards
  • Act as a key liaison with external auditors, Group Finance, internal risk and controls
FP&A and Partnering
  • Deliver insightful management information, forecasting and budgeting for the Principal Investments & Direct Lending desks
  • Partner closely with Investments head and Direct Lending leadership to:
    • Analyse deal performance and returns
    • Support pricing decisions
    • Provide forward looking financial analysis and scenario modelling
Investment Portfolio
  • Be the go-to person in Finance for Principal Investments and support the financial oversight of a diverse principal investment portfolio
  • Lead on valuation processes and post investment performance tracking
